Abstract
【解決手段】箱形状の本体部と、本体部2より前方側に設けられた端子接触部20と、本体部2より後方側に設けられた電線接続部30とを有し、コネクタハウジング40に収容される端子1であって、曲げ加工がされる前の状態81をこの厚さ方向から見ると、端子接触部20から電線接続部30まで一定の幅の肉部85が延びている端子1である。

Claims (3)
- 箱形状の本体部と、前記本体部より前方側に設けられた端子接触部と、前記本体部より後方側に設けられた電線接続部とを有し、コネクタハウジングに収容される端子であって、
前記本体部は、底壁と、前記底壁の両側端より立設された一対の側壁と、一方の前記側壁より延設された天壁と、他方の前記側壁より延設された補助壁とを有し、
前記補助壁には、側端面に開口するスリットが設けられ、前記スリットより前方側の分離箇所によってスタビライザが設けられ、前記スリットより後方側の箇所によってタブ進入防止部が設けられ、
前記天壁には、側端面に開口するスリットが設けられ、前記スリットより前方側の分離箇所によってスタビライザ補強部が設けられ、前記スリットより後方側の箇所によって係止部が設けられ、
曲げ加工がされる前の状態をこの厚さ方向から見ると、前記端子接触部から前記電線接続部まで一定の幅の肉部が延びていることを特徴とする端子。 - 請求項1に記載の端子において、
前記端子接触部は、絞り連結部を間にして、前記本体部より前方側に設けられており、
前記絞り連結部の側壁部の前記底壁に対する曲げ角度が、前記本体部から前記端子接触部に向かうにしたがって次第に大きくなっていることを特徴とする端子。 - 請求項1または請求項2に記載の端子において、
前記係止部が、前記天壁の一部の箇所を前記天壁の他の箇所よりも盛り上げて形成されていることを特徴とする端子。
